Written question asked by Andrew Mackinlay (Labour), in the House of Commons. It was due for an answer on Wednesday, 17 February 1993. It was answered by Steve Norris (Conservative) on Wednesday, 17 February 1993 on behalf of the Department of Transport.
Dept of Transport
- Question
- What statutory provisions and mechanisms exist to protect the customer and individual consumer of services provided by airports run by BAA.
